What is Fascia?
Fascia is a sheet or band of connective tissue primarily made up of collagen. It is found throughout the body, offering support and structure to muscles and organs. Made up of 3 layers-- shallow, deep, and visceral fascia-- this connective tissue facilitates motion, supports blood flow, and contributes to the total performance of the body.

Fascia plays a crucial role in the body's functionality. Some key functions consist of:
Structural Support: Fascia offers a framework that supports muscles and organs.Assisting in Movement: It allows muscles to slide smoothly over one another, helping with coordinated motion.Nerve and Blood Vessel Conduit: Fascia encloses and protects nerves and blood vessels, guaranteeing appropriate signal transmission and blood circulation.Injury Prevention: Well-maintained fascia can assist prevent injuries by permitting muscles to run efficiently.

Who are Fascia Experts?
Fascia experts are specialists trained to assess, deal with, and rehabilitate conditions related to fascial dysfunction. They may originate from various backgrounds, including physical therapy, massage therapy, osteopathy, and chiropractic care. Their main focus is to address the issues stemming from fascial constraints, which can lead to pain, limited movement, and overall dysfunction.
